Transaction 122d0b76a9702581ac0509927c7cacf65d1073a15e343bfa38b6e52874c1c142
4 Input
2 Outputs
- 122d0b76a9702581ac0509927c7cacf65d1073a15e343bfa38b6e52874c1c142:0
- 122d0b76a9702581ac0509927c7cacf65d1073a15e343bfa38b6e52874c1c142:1
value 31951
address 1CEAbEjqkWXNG9GFAFyLebHPnFMrTSogMt
value 737196
address 35vTX7AcbAc1drVjdkmTdMg8CTFpk2tSkb